Overview:

Operation Blue Coat was in full swing as the British 11th Armored “The Black Bulls” moved south towards Vire. A last minute change in orders would direct the 11th to skirt to the east and south Le Beny-Bocage. As their lead elements moved near La Tihardiere, they were spotted by half-tracks of the 9th SS Reconnaissance Regiment of the 9th SS Panzer Division “Hohenstaufen”. The grenadiers of the 9th SS quickly realized they stood little chance of stopping the advancing Sherman tanks of the 23/Hussars, but perhaps they could slow down...delay their advance and give their division precious time to move out of a quickly forming pocket. The SS grenadiers deployed at various cross roads and utilized the heavy bocage to conceal their Panzerfaust and Panzerschreck teams. Supporting them were the mobile 250 halftracks, which would attempt to use their mobility to sting the advancing Allies.
